Effective: 6/12/2024

§ 2-06 Competitive Panel Review.

RCNY § 2-06

(a)The Department will organize and oversee a competitive panel review process to evaluate CDF applications in accordance with 58 RCNY § 2-07.

(b)Such panels will be comprised of no fewer than three panelists.

(c)Employees of the Department may not serve as panelists but may consult and administer the evaluation of projects by the panelists.

(d)Panelists must be practicing artists in New York city or administrators in the fields of arts and culture, or New York city community leaders, civic leaders, educators, or government officials or their staff.

(e)The weight assigned to the evaluative criteria are published in the guidelines and are subject to change to achieve the purposes of the CDF.

(f)Only panelists may assign scores to the applications. Scores determined by panelists, including final average scores, are not subject to change by the Department. (Added City Record 6/12/2024, eff. 6/12/2024)
